Bush has failed in North East Asia
Steve Clemons of the New America Foundation says:
I think Asst. Secretary of State for East Asia and the Pacific and our chief envoy on North Korea negotiations Christopher Hill is one of the finest and most capable diplomats in America's foreign service -- but he not only has Kim Jong Il to outmaneuver but also has to outfox Vice President Cheney and his team who are always threatening to knife Hill from behind.

Hill has been close to some serious breakthrough deals with North Korea over the last 18 months, but each time Cheney and his team have unceremoniously and quietly strangled Hill's initiatives....

In the absence of American leadership, Japan is now flirting with harsher security options to preserve its own security. In other words, Japan is calculating that America may be so weakened or internally consistent that it can't be the guarantor of Japan's security. Counting on America less, Japan may consider adding to its security tool kit preemptive strike options of its own. Fascinating and disturbing.

Japan is far away from actually instituting such doctrine, but the fact that Japan's likely next Prime Minister Shinzo Abe is speaking out loud about such a policy is stunning. While Japan has a serious domestic allergy to home-based nukes, if America looks even less dependable in the future, Japan may flirt with nuclear weapons acquisition as well.

It's a slippery slope.

That is the cost of the failed North Korea diplomacy of George W. Bush, Vice President Cheney, Scooter Libby, John Hannah, Robert Joseph, David Addington, Stephen Rademaker, John Bolton and others.

They have failed.
